About Sanford Fleeter
Sanford Fleeter is a scholar working on Aerospace Engineering, Computational Mechanics, Mechanical Engineering, Civil and Structural Engineering and Control and Systems Engineering, having authored 281 papers that have together received 1.6k indexed citations. Recurring topics across this work include Turbomachinery Performance and Optimization (177 papers), Fluid Dynamics and Turbulent Flows (114 papers), Computational Fluid Dynamics and Aerodynamics (101 papers), Heat Transfer Mechanisms (55 papers), Aerodynamics and Fluid Dynamics Research (44 papers), Aerodynamics and Acoustics in Jet Flows (43 papers), Refrigeration and Air Conditioning Technologies (32 papers) and Combustion and flame dynamics (27 papers). The work is most often cited by research in Aerospace Engineering (1.3k citations), Computational Mechanics (963 citations), Mechanical Engineering (649 citations), Civil and Structural Engineering (259 citations) and Fluid Flow and Transfer Processes (43 citations). Sanford Fleeter has collaborated with scholars based in United States, India and Israel. Frequent co-authors include Patrick B. Lawless, Nicole L. Key, Charles Cross, William Oakes, William A. Bennett, Yoon Seok Choi, Hsiao‐Wei D. Chiang, Matthew Montgomery, Beni Cukurel and John M. Sullivan. Their work appears in journals such as Journal of Propulsion and Power, Journal of Turbomachinery, International Journal of Turbo and Jet Engines, AIAA Journal and Experiments in Fluids.
